About Whistleblower & Qui Tam Law in Netherlands

In the Netherlands, whistleblower and qui tam laws are designed to protect individuals who report misconduct or fraud, particularly within organizations. These laws aim to incentivize the exposure of unlawful practices by providing protection and potential rewards to individuals who blow the whistle on illegal activities. Unlike in the United States, where qui tam actions allow private individuals to bring lawsuits on behalf of the government, the Dutch system focuses more on protecting whistleblowers than allowing individuals to participate directly in lawsuits.

Local Laws Overview

The Netherlands has enacted laws to encourage and protect whistleblowers, most notably through the Whistleblower Authority (โ€œHuis voor klokkenluidersโ€), which offers advice and support to individuals considering reporting misconduct. Key aspects of local laws include:

  • Protection against retaliation for employees who report wrongdoing.
  • Obligations for employers to establish reporting channels for whistleblowing.
  • The requirement for Dutch companies with more than 50 employees to have internal whistleblowing policies.
  • Confidentiality provisions to protect the identity of whistleblowers.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the Whistleblower Authority in the Netherlands?

The Whistleblower Authority is a governmental body that provides advice, support, and a platform for reporting misconduct. It ensures that whistleblowers are protected and that their reports are taken seriously.

Are whistleblowers protected by law in the Netherlands?

Yes, Dutch law provides protection against retaliation for employees who report wrongdoing as part of their employment.

Can I make an anonymous whistleblower report?

While anonymity can sometimes be maintained, it is often advisable to seek legal guidance to understand the implications of anonymous reporting.

What constitutes misconduct or wrongdoing in terms of whistleblowing?

Misconduct includes but is not limited to fraud, corruption, violation of laws or regulations, and any activities posing risks to public safety or the environment.

Do Dutch whistleblower laws cover all types of organizations?

Primarily, these laws apply to organizations with 50 or more employees, but protections can extend to other settings as defined by the case specifics.

What should I do if I experience retaliation after whistleblowing?

If you experience retaliation, it is crucial to document all incidents and seek legal counsel to understand your rights and options.

Is it possible to receive a financial reward for reporting misconduct in the Netherlands?

Unlike the US qui tam model, the Dutch system does not typically offer financial rewards for whistleblowers, focusing instead on protection and support.

How can I ensure my whistleblower report is taken seriously?

Following proper reporting channels, providing detailed information, and presenting evidence can help ensure your report is considered seriously.

Can I report misconduct to external authorities directly?

While internal reporting is often encouraged, there are situations where reporting directly to external authorities is appropriate. Legal advice can clarify the best course of action.

What role does a whistleblower lawyer play?

A lawyer can offer invaluable guidance on your rights, help navigate complex legal frameworks, and advise on the best strategies for reporting misconduct.
